Pro- posed for " Schedonnardus Steud . . not thought per- missible, being built on ; Schedonnardus panicu- latus (fig. 107), the only- species of the genus, is found on prairies and plains from Montana and Illinois to Texas. The axis of the inflorescence elon- gates after flowering, be- coming 1 to 2 feet long, curved in a loose spiral. The whole breaks away at maturity and rolls before the wind as a tumbleweed. The species is a forage grass, but the plants are low and in the main form only an inconsiderable pro- portion of the total forage. 89. Beckmannia Host.
